Up early this morning on a walk to get coffee I was already thinking of what to make for dinner. Puttanesca immediately popped into my head. It really is a dish I love. The saltiness, earthiness and spice is wonderful. I've had it with spaghetti or penne, but really like it with angel hair pasta.

I sauteed onions and garlic in olive oil, then added capers (rinsed and whole), different types of olive (nicoise, kalamata, empeltre), four to five thick anchovies, and diced tomatoes in their juice. A lot of crushed red pepper flakes, dashes of basil and oregano. A nice long simmer, then the pasta was added and sauced up.

It really came together nicely and was delicious. I just might be getting the hang of it!
